Background technique
Mold is the tool for formed article, and this tool is made of various parts, it mainly passes through molded material material The processing of article shape is realized in the change of physical state, usually using in the industry, to be molded, be blow molded, squeeze out, die casting or The methods of forging and forming, smelting, punching press, stretching obtain the various moulds and tool of required product.
Currently, mold is after the completion of production, since its external morphology for casting its device is not one complete smooth Device, the die surface after production can have a small amount of burr, and human body is likely to result in skin injury when touching mold, To influence operating efficiency, the burr removing method of existing die surface is all often to be polished by craft with dry sanding paper, speed Slowly, inefficiency is unfavorable for a large amount of uses of factory to degree, therefore, needs to design a kind of mold production good clamping effect Corner burr remover solves the above problems.

Working principle: it in use, mold is put into inside cabinet 2 by user from feed inlet 3, and adjusts fixing pin and exists Position on limit hole, and fixed mold by clamping plate 13, also the rotation direction of adjustable die, avoids its whereabouts, makes User starts clockwise and anticlockwise motor 7, and motor rotation drives thread lead screw 8 to rotate, thus drive 13 upper mold two sides of clamping plate mobile, In moving process, since the burr and frosted circle 20 of die surface are touched, friction can be generated and remove the burr of die surface, And frosted circle 20 and rotating bar 19 is driven to rotate, carry out hair of the back rotation by die surface by subsequent frosted circle 20 and motor Thorn completely removes, then except thorn during, due to mold have certain volume, can to frosted circle 2O generate extruding, pass through buffering Bar 15 and rubber band 17 work as a buffer frosted circle 20, pass through discharge port after the completion of deburring and take out mold.
